Clément Broutin

Summary

Clément Broutin is a human[1]. He was born in Orchies[2]. He was born on May 4, 1851[3]. He died in Roubaix[4]. He died on May 27, 1889[5]. He worked as a composer[6]. He ranks in the top 0.73% of human entities by monthly Wikipedia readership (10 views/month, #7,300 of 1,000,298).[7]
